The ingredients needed to make Brad's chicken lo mein with red curry rice:
  1. Get 2 lg chicken breasts, cut to bite sized pieces
  2. Take 1/2 LG red onion, diced
  3. Get 1 small bunch bok choy, chop only whites
  4. Take 1 tbs minced garlic
  5. Prepare 1/4 c lite sodium soy sauce
  6. Get 1/4 c brown sugar
  7. Prepare 2 tbs oyster sauce
  8. Prepare 1 tbs fish sauce
  9. Get 1 pkg lo mein noodles, prepared
  10. Get 1 tbs chile infused olive oil
  11. Prepare for the rice
  12. Take 2 c white rice
  13. Get 1 can coconut milk
  14. Get 2 tbs red curry paste
  15. Get 1 1/2 tsp granulated chicken bouillon
  16. Make ready 1 tbs fish sauce
  17. Take 1 3/4 cup water
  18. Take garnish
  19. Prepare Chinese snow peas
  20. Get honey roasted peanuts
  21. Take spicy Kim chi
Steps to make Brad's chicken lo mein with red curry rice:
  1. Pre heat a large fry pan. Add oil, chicken, onion, and bok choy. Sauté until onion is translucent.
  2. Add garlic, soy, brown sugar, and both sauces. Simmer until chicken is done.
  3. Toss in noodles to coat with sauce.
  4. Meanwhile, rinse rice in water. Drain completely. Add to a sauce pot. Add rest of ingredients and stir well. Bring to a boil. Cover, reduce heat and simmer on low until most of the liquid is absorbed. Turn off heat and let steam for five minutes. Do not remove lid. Rice should be a little saucy.
  5. Plate lo mein and rice. Garnish with Kim chi, peanuts, and snow peas. Serve immediately and enjoy.
